From the Rolls-Royce experimental archive: a quarter of a million communications from Rolls-Royce, 1906 to 1960's. Documents from the Sir Henry Royce Memorial Foundation (SHRMF).
Letter to The Empire Rubber Co. regarding a rubber finisher for a luggage boot lid, referencing blueprint No.RB.16125.

Dear Sirs,

We are sending you herewith a blueprint No.RB.{R. Bowen}16125 showing a section of rubber which we propose using as a finisher round the lining board on the inside of a luggage boot lid.{A. J. Lidsey}

The lining board would be in ply covered with lin-rubber, this will be recessed into the steel panel and the rubber will be used to make the joint between the two. The size and shape of the lining board is shown, and we should like the rubber to be shaped accordingly and the ends joined together.

The sizes given are the actual sizes of the lining board and we should like the length of the rubber surround made so that it grips the edge of the board tightly.

The finish for the rubber we should like to be definitely black and smooth, similar to a windscreen sealing rubber.

Will you please let us know if you can undertake this work for us, and if so, the time required, also what the die costs would be. At present we shall require only two lengths of this, which will be used on sample bodies which we have in hand.

With reference to the sponge and rubber weatherstrip to our drawing No.RB.{R. Bowen}18010, we should be obliged if you could give us some idea when we may expect this.
